Output 6c60e23229d1ca69dd9996c255c890a16b9afe92e567d18e1e917103b1c24f11:25

value
37727474
script pubkey
OP_0 OP_PUSHBYTES_20 168660a19c0a475053acd63af7480850bc6466b1
address
ltc1qz6rxpgvupfr4q5av6ca0wjqg2z7xge43kzewp5
transaction
6c60e23229d1ca69dd9996c255c890a16b9afe92e567d18e1e917103b1c24f11
spent
true